Detailed specifications

General parameters such as number of shaders, GPU core base clock and boost clock speeds, manufacturing process, texturing and calculation speed. Note that power consumption of some graphics cards can well exceed their nominal TDP, especially when overclocked.

Pipelines / CUDA cores2564096
Core clock speedno data1660 MHz
Boost clock speed800 MHz2920 MHz
Number of transistors2410 Million53,900 million
Manufacturing process technology28 nm4 nm
Power consumption (TDP)12-35 Watt300 Watt
Texture fill rateno data747.5
Floating-point processing powerno data47.84 TFLOPS
ROPsno data128
TMUsno data256
Tensor Coresno data128
Ray Tracing Coresno data64

Pros & cons summary


Performance score 1.69 74.07
Recency 4 June 2015 23 July 2025
Chip lithography 28 nm 4 nm
Power consumption (TDP) 12 Watt 300 Watt

R5 (Carrizo) has 2400% lower power consumption.

AI PRO R9700, on the other hand, has a 4282.8% higher aggregate performance score, an age advantage of 10 years, and a 600% more advanced lithography process.

The Radeon AI PRO R9700 is our recommended choice as it beats the Radeon R5 (Carrizo) in performance tests.

Be aware that Radeon R5 (Carrizo) is a notebook graphics card while Radeon AI PRO R9700 is a workstation one.
